分享

php compact内置函数

 小世界的野孩子 2020-05-20

 

据我目前所知,这个内置函数主要作用是 可以让你的代码更清晰,节省代码量

我们先看一下正常的写法:

$name = "鱼";
$age = "10086";
$sex = "保密";
$phone = "10010";

$result['name'] = $name;
$result['age'] = $age;
$result['sex'] = $sex;
$result['phone'] = $phone;

dump($result);

这个是 用compact的写法:

$name = "鱼";
$age = "10086";
$sex = "保密";
$phone = "10010";

$result = compact("name","age","sex","phone");//注意:参数为你定义的变量名  不对应将无法获取

dump($result);

输出结果均为:
array(4) {
  ["name"] => string(3) "鱼"
  ["age"] => string(5) "10086"
  ["sex"] => string(6) "保密"
  ["phone"] => string(5) "10010"
}

由此可见,代码简洁性大大提高了。

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约